PHP Framework Market Landscape

The JetBrains survey data reveals a clear framework hierarchy with Laravel maintaining dominant market leadership while Symfony retains strong enterprise positioning.

Laravel Market Dominance

Laravel adoption reached 61% in 2024, confirming its position as the most widely-used PHP framework globally. This represents sustained growth from 53% in 2020, indicating Laravel's continuing momentum and ecosystem expansion.

Symfony Enterprise Strength

Symfony maintains 29% adoption, with particularly strong representation in enterprise contexts. Symfony's market position reflects its architectural maturity, long-term support commitments, and suitability for complex, large-scale applications.

Framework Adoption Hierarchy

The complete framework adoption landscape shows:

  1. Laravel: 61% - Dominant across greenfield projects, startups, and rapid development contexts
  2. Symfony: 29% - Strong in enterprise, complex architectures, and long-term maintenance
  3. CodeIgniter: 8% - Declining but retained in legacy contexts
  4. Yii: 7% - Niche adoption, primarily Asia-Pacific region
  5. CakePHP: 5% - Limited adoption, primarily legacy maintenance

Growth Trends

Laravel's +8 percentage point growth over 5 years (2020-2024) demonstrates sustained market expansion. This growth comes primarily from:

  • New PHP developers choosing Laravel as their first framework
  • Teams migrating from legacy frameworks (CodeIgniter, Yii, CakePHP)
  • Greenfield projects selecting Laravel for rapid development

Symfony's market position has remained strong in enterprise contexts, indicating solid retention in its core market for large-scale applications and complex architectures.

Developer Satisfaction

87% of Laravel users and 89% of Symfony users report satisfaction with their framework choice, indicating low churn and minimal framework switching. This stability suggests mature ecosystems with adequate documentation, community support, and library availability.

Multi-Framework Development

43% of PHP developers use multiple frameworks, typically maintaining Laravel for greenfield projects while supporting Symfony or legacy frameworks for existing applications. This polyglot approach reflects the reality of enterprise PHP development where teams inherit diverse codebases.

Regional Variation

Framework preferences vary by geography:

  • North America: 67% Laravel, 22% Symfony - Laravel strongly preferred
  • Western Europe: 52% Laravel, 38% Symfony - More balanced adoption, Symfony stronger
  • Eastern Europe: 64% Laravel, 28% Symfony - Laravel preferred but Symfony competitive
  • Asia-Pacific: 59% Laravel, 24% Symfony - Laravel dominant, regional frameworks (Yii) retain presence

These variations reflect cultural differences in framework selection, enterprise concentration, and regional technology ecosystems.

Market Dynamics and Strategic Positioning

The framework adoption data reveals clear market segmentation and strategic positioning for Laravel and Symfony.

Laravel's Competitive Advantages

Laravel's dominant market position (61% adoption) stems from:

  1. Developer Experience: Eloquent ORM, expressive syntax, and comprehensive documentation lower learning curve
  2. Ecosystem Richness: Laravel Forge, Vapor, Nova, Horizon, and extensive package ecosystem
  3. Community Size: Largest PHP framework community provides abundant tutorials, packages, and support
  4. Rapid Development: Convention-over-configuration approach accelerates greenfield project delivery
  5. Modern Features: Built-in support for queues, broadcasting, notifications, and task scheduling

Symfony's Enterprise Positioning

Symfony's enterprise strength (29% adoption, concentrated in large organisations) reflects:

  1. Architectural Maturity: Component-based architecture enables complex, decoupled systems
  2. Long-Term Support: Predictable LTS release cycle (5 years) suits enterprise planning
  3. Flexibility: Unopinionated design allows diverse architectural patterns (hexagonal, DDD, CQRS)
  4. API Platform Integration: Strong REST/GraphQL API development capabilities
  5. Enterprise Adoption: Proven track record in large-scale, mission-critical applications

Framework Selection Patterns

The data suggests clear selection criteria:

Choose Laravel when:

  • Rapid time-to-market is critical
  • Team prioritises developer experience and productivity
  • Greenfield project with standard architecture
  • Strong preference for convention-over-configuration
  • Rich ecosystem and community support essential

Choose Symfony when:

  • Complex, large-scale application with evolving requirements
  • Enterprise context requiring long-term support and stability
  • Architectural flexibility and component decoupling critical
  • API-first or microservices architecture
  • Team has strong architectural expertise and design patterns knowledge

Migration Patterns

The +8% Laravel growth is driven primarily by:

  1. Legacy Framework Migration: Teams moving from legacy frameworks (CodeIgniter, Yii, CakePHP) to Laravel
  2. New Developer Adoption: PHP developers starting careers predominantly choose Laravel
  3. Project Modernisation: Teams replacing custom frameworks or monolithic architectures

Symfony migration patterns differ:

  • Selective Adoption: Teams add Symfony components (HttpFoundation, Routing) to existing apps
  • Enterprise Modernisation: Large organisations migrate from Java/Spring or .NET to Symfony
  • API Development: Teams adopt Symfony + API Platform for headless/decoupled architectures

Strategic Implications for Organisations

These framework adoption patterns have significant implications for organisations managing PHP applications or planning new development.

Technology Stack Decisions

With 61% Laravel adoption, organisations face strong market signals favouring Laravel for new projects:

Advantages of Laravel Alignment:

  • Largest talent pool (61% of PHP developers have Laravel experience)
  • Richest package ecosystem for common features
  • Faster recruitment and onboarding
  • Abundant community resources and commercial support

When Symfony Makes Strategic Sense:

  • Complex domain requiring advanced architectural patterns
  • Enterprise context with stringent long-term support requirements
  • API-first or microservices architecture
  • Existing Symfony expertise and investment

Recruitment and Talent Management

Framework adoption rates directly impact hiring:

  • Laravel Skills: Expected baseline for most PHP developers; broad candidate pool
  • Symfony Expertise: More specialised skill set; commands premium in enterprise contexts
  • Multi-Framework Teams: 43% of developers use multiple frameworks, enabling flexible team composition

Migration and Modernisation

The declining adoption of legacy frameworks (CodeIgniter 8%, Yii 7%, CakePHP 5%) signals migration urgency:

Risks of Legacy Framework Retention:

  • Shrinking talent pool makes recruitment and retention difficult
  • Reduced community support and security patch availability
  • Limited ecosystem growth and modern feature availability

Migration Pathways:

  1. Laravel Migration: Suitable for most applications prioritising speed and developer productivity
  2. Symfony Migration: Appropriate for complex applications requiring architectural sophistication
  3. Gradual Modernisation: Strangler fig pattern allows incremental migration with minimal disruption
